What Happened on 12 June 2017

Puerto Rico goes to polls on becoming the 51st state

Puerto Rico is going to hold its fifth plebiscite in the last 50 years on whether it would become the… Read More.

Puerto Rico Map
Macron Set to Win Big in Parliamentary Elections

From the looks of it, the centrist party headed by Emmanuel Macron, the President of France, is expected to win… Read More.

France Map
Rafael Nadal Wins his 10th French Open; makes history

On June 11 Rafael Nadal made history by winning his 10th French Open against Stan Wawrinka from Switzerland. At the… Read More.

Spain Map